Biomorphic Casting: Metal that Mimics Wood
The greatest challenge with the Spear of the Dreaming is its "Biomorphic" (Life-form) geometry. Standard spears, like the Serpent-Hunter, are geometric and industrial. They have straight lines and sharp angles.
This spear, however, is designed to look like twisted roots strangling a magical core.
To achieve this in Zinc Alloy, we created a mold with deliberate surface irregularities.
-
The Texture: If you run your finger along the shaft, it isn't smooth. It mimics the texture of petrified wood or ancient bark.
-
The Illusion: Visually, it looks like organic material. Tactilely, it has the cold, hard resonance of metal. This cognitive dissonance makes it one of the most unique items to handle in our collection.

Weight & Balance: The 86g Finesse
At 86g, this weapon sits in the "Agile" category of our armory.
-
Compared to the dense 225g Lazuli Glintstone Sword, the Spear of the Dreaming feels feather-light.
-
At 30cm, it is significantly longer than our standard katanas.
This length-to-weight ratio (30cm / 86g) means the spear is slender and elegant. It is not a brute force instrument; it is a tool of precision. The weight is distributed evenly along the shaft, mimicking the balance of a ritualistic staff rather than a heavy war pike.
